Job description

Role is also available in Bristol and Manchester

Hybrid 2/3 days in office

Security Clearance Required or Eligibility to Obtain

Sponsorship is not available for this role.

Are you an experienced Solution Architect passionate about delivering impactful digital transformation across Central Government?

We are seeking an Associate Director, Solution Architect to lead the architectural vision and strategy for large-scale government programmes. This is an opportunity to shape mission-critical services, drive innovation, and improve outcomes for citizens through modern cloud-native solutions and strategic technology leadership.

What You'll Do

As a senior architectural leader, you will:

  • Define and communicate architectural vision and strategy for major government programmes
  • Translate complex business, policy, and user requirements into scalable, secure, enterprise-level solutions
  • Design end-to-end architectures spanning applications, data, infrastructure, security, integrations, and cloud platforms
  • Provide technical leadership and architectural assurance throughout the delivery lifecycle
  • Lead stakeholder workshops and influence senior business, policy, and technical decision-makers
  • Establish governance frameworks, best practices, and architecture standards
  • Mentor and develop solution architects and technical specialists
  • Support business development, proposal creation, and growth initiatives across the Central Government sector
What We're Looking For
  • Significant experience working with or within UK Central Government
  • Proven leadership delivering complex enterprise-scale technology solutions
  • Strong expertise across cloud platforms including AWS, Azure and Google Cloud
  • Experience with SaaS solutions such as Salesforce, Dynamics 365 and Microsoft Cloud technologies
  • Knowledge of cloud-native architectures, microservices, APIs and integration patterns
  • Experience working with Agile teams and iterative delivery approaches
  • Strong understanding of data architecture, governance, and lifecycle management
  • Knowledge of GDS Service Standard and NCSC security principles
  • Excellent stakeholder management, influencing, and communication skills
  • SC Clearance or ability to obtain clearance
Desirable Qualifications
  • AWS Certified Solutions Architect Professional
  • Experience within Health, Defence, Justice, or wider Public Sector organisations
  • Professional Services or Consulting experience
  • Knowledge of emerging technologies including AI, blockchain, and quantum computing
  • Salary up to £120,000 Gross/a depending of location
  • Up to 4 weeks working abroad per year
  • Access to leading learning platforms and professional development programmes
  • Support for continuous learning, certifications and career progression
  • Exposure to major Government digital transformation programmes
  • Opportunity to work with multidisciplinary teams on high-impact initiatives
  • Access to industry-leading cloud, data and AI technologies
Interview Process

1. Initial interview with Hiring Manager

2. Architecture and Technical Leadership Interview

3. Final Partner Interview
